Dune Bashing
Dune bashing is a thrilling ride across dunes in a 4x4 vehicle. It feels like a rollercoaster but on the soft golden sands of Dubai’s desert.
This adventure is loved by both tourists and locals for its excitement and fun. But safety comes first; always listen to the driver’s instructions.
Vehicles like Toyota Land Cruisers are commonly used for this experience because of their strong grip on sand.

Camel Racing
Camel racing is a traditional sport with deep cultural roots in Dubai. It has been part of Emirati heritage for centuries, once used to celebrate special occasions.
Today, it remains an important part of the region’s culture but has been modernized with technology.
Robot jockeys now replace human riders to ensure safety and fairness. Camel racing is more than just a sport; it’s a blend of history, culture, and modern innovation that brings locals and tourists together.

Desert Running and Ultra Marathons
Desert running and ultra-marathons in Dubai are for those who love a real challenge. Running on sand is much harder than running on regular tracks, making it a test of strength and endurance.
Dubai hosts several ultra-marathons, where runners push themselves to the limit while enjoying the breathtaking beauty of the desert.
It’s tough but rewarding as you experience the golden dunes and vast landscapes up close.
Best Time to Enjoy Desert Sports
The best time to enjoy desert sports in Dubai is during the cooler months, from November to March.
The weather is pleasant, with mild temperatures perfect for outdoor activities. Dress smartly and stay hydrated to fully enjoy your desert adventure.
